Smith machine and bench press

The Smith machine bench press is a variation of the barbell bench press performed in the Smith machine. Position a flat bench in the machine, set the bar at the right height with weight plates on each side. Lie on the bench, grip the bar, rotate it to un-rack it from the hooks then start your set. Build your Chest, Full, Shoulders , and Triceps up with this Beginner Compound exercise.The Smith machine decline bench press is a machine-based exercise targeting the chest muscles, particularly the lower pectoral muscles. The Smith machine mimics a barbell but provides more stability. This movement is often performed for moderate to high reps, such as 8-12 reps per set or more, as part of a chest or upper-body workout. ...Chest. Front Deltoid. Secondary muscles worked: Triceps. The incline Smith machine bench press is an upper body strength exercise that targets the chest, shoulders, and triceps. The incline angle places more resistance on the upper chest and shoulders. Incline Smith Machine Bench Press: Adjust the bench to a slight incline, then perform the bench press as described above. This exercise targets the upper chest muscles. Close-Grip Smith Machine Bench Press: Position your hands closer together on the bar, then perform the bench press as described above. This exercise targets your triceps. "One of the biggest differences between free weights and the Smith ... Adjust the incline bench to a 30-45 degree angle. Sit on the bench to find where the center of your chest will be, approximately one bar width above your nipples toward your neck. Then adjust the bench under the Smith Machine bar so that it lowers right to where you found the center of your chest will be. Smith Machine Bench Chest Press.
